Explore a conference talk on the concave one-dimensional random assignment problem, where Kantorovich meets Young. Delve into the mathematical insights presented by Dario Trevisan during the thematic meeting "PDE & probability in interaction: functional inequalities, optimal transport and particle systems" at the Centre International de Rencontres Mathématiques in Marseille, France. Gain access to this 49-minute recording, expertly filmed by Luca Récanzone, and discover the intricate connections between partial differential equations and probability theory.
